Police Blotter: Pair Caught On Highway 27 After Walmart Shoplifting

  • Wednesday, April 20, 2016

Police said Shararia Green and Tierra Toney were seen stealing from the Walmart on Highway 153, but they got away.

However, their Isuzi Trooper was stopped by Red Bank Police for speeding.

They were charged with theft under $500.

Police said a birthday cake and cupcakes were recovered.

Eric Casey said he had a flat tire on his boat trailer on Cummings Road.

He pulled the boat and trailer to the side of the road and went to get tools to fix the flat.

When he returned, the trailer had been moved nearby to Carl Swafford Drive.

He left again. When he returned this time, the Brendella ski boat was not in sight.

A woman said she left her purse in her car while at Heritage Park at Jenkins Road. Her car was locked.

Someone broke the passenger side window and took her purse.

When she called about her credit card, someone had already made purchases of $210.31 and $320.65 at Belks at Hamilton Place.

The thieves were caught on video. There is also video of their car and tag. The tag did not come back to the car it was on.

A would-be burglar on Hargreaves Avenue could not break through.

A rear sliding door was opened that led into a sun room.

The thief tried to kick open a door to the kitchen, but it would not yield. A window was also shattered, but no entry was made.

Brian Lee said he paid a visit to Leah Ketterer on Sunset Drive. Bradley Froemke also showed up.

Froemke became angry, picked up Ms. Ketterer's purse, and left with it, police said. It contained her keys.

Froemke was seen standing by her car with a knife cutting a tire, police stated. Lee said when he approached him he was told, "I'll shoot you."

It was later found that each of the four $250 tires on the car were cut. The cost for a new Mercedes Benz key was $387.

Warrants were taken against Froemke for theft over $1,000 and vandalism over $1,000.
